D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ES

National Institutes of Health


National Cancer Institute; Notice of Meeting

    Pursuant to section 10(a) of the Federal Advisory Committee Act, as 
amended (5 U.S.C. App.), notice is hereby given of a meeting of the 
National Cancer Institute Council of Research Advocates.
    The meeting will be open to the public, with attendance limited to 
space available. Individuals who plan to attend and need special 
assistance, such as sign language interpretation or other reasonable 
accommodations, should notify the Contact Person listed below in 
advance of the meeting.

    Name of Committee: National Cancer Institute Council of Research 
Advocates.
    Date: March 4, 2015.
    Time: 1:00 p.m. to 3:00 p.m.
    Agenda: NCI Update, Bypass Budget Discussion, Genomic Data 
Commons Project, NCRA Working Group Updates.
    Place: National Institutes of Health, 31 Center Drive, Building 
31, Room 11A01, Bethesda, MD 20892.
